精细可伸缩视频编码中的增强层编码方法研究 被引量:3

Coding Method for the Enhancement Layer of FGS Coding Scheme

摘要 提出了一种新的子带编码方法来对精细可伸缩视频编码中的增强层进行编码。在这种编码方法中,首先通过重排DCT残差系数形成子带,然后利用同一子带相邻系数的相关性来消除数据冗余。实验结果表明文章提出的增强层编码方法比原来的FGS增强层编码方法具有更高的编码效率。 In this paper,a new method is proposed for the enhancement layer of FGS coding scheme.In the method,the reisual DCT coefficients are firstly reordered to form some subbands,and then the data redundancies are eliminated by the correlation of the coefficients in the same subband,Experimental results show the proposed method is higher coding efficiency than that of the original FGS enhancement layer in MPEG-4.
